    [S390] pm: hvc_iucv power management callbacks · 0259162e
    Hendrik Brueckner authored
    
    
    The patch adds supporting for suspending and resuming IUCV HVC terminal
    devices from disk. The obligatory Linux device driver interfaces has
    been added by registering a device driver on the IUCV bus.
    For each IUCV HVC terminal device the driver creates a respective device
    on the IUCV bus.
    
    To support suspend and resume, the PM freeze callback severs any established
    IUCV communication path and triggers a HVC tty hang-up when the system image
    is restored.
    IUCV communication path are no longer valid when the z/VM guest is halted.
    
    The device driver initialization has been updated to register devices and
    the a new routine has been extracted to facilitate the hang-up of IUCV HVC
    terminal devices.
